So much to say. A treatise on morality. Murder weighs less on their consciousness than losing a friend. Intricate relationships between a small cast, betrayal, deceit, obsession and murder. Well written (though I got pissed off by some of the double, triple, quadruple negatives used. Or should I say i was not unperturbed by the lack of not writing double negatives). Lotsa twists and turns that seem out of the blue but make perfect sense in retrospect, even obvious. Perfectly deserving of every bit of popularity and praise. One of those books that any number of essays could be written about.
